6+ Iconic Dr. No Movie Posters & Art

The promotional artwork for the 1962 film, the inaugural entry in the James Bond series, typically features the titular antagonist, often depicted in a stylized manner alongside key imagery such as Agent 007’s silhouette or iconic elements like a pistol and playing cards. Variations exist, showcasing different artistic approaches and highlighting specific scenes or characters.

These marketing materials served a crucial role in establishing the visual identity of the now-legendary franchise. They captivated audiences with their bold graphics and intriguing imagery, promising action, exotic locales, and the suave charisma of the newly introduced secret agent. This initial visual representation played a significant role in the film’s success and the subsequent enduring popularity of the series. The artwork reflects the graphic design trends of the early 1960s and offers a fascinating glimpse into the early marketing strategies employed for blockbuster films.

9+ Best 27x40 Movie Poster Frames & Displays

Standard-sized frames designed to accommodate movie posters measuring 27 inches by 40 inches offer a professional and aesthetically pleasing way to display these often-collectible items. These frames typically feature a clear protective glazing, such as acrylic or glass, and a backing board to keep the poster flat and prevent damage. They are available in a variety of materials, including wood, metal, and plastic, allowing for customization to match specific decor or personal preferences.

Preserving and showcasing movie posters in appropriately sized frames provides numerous advantages. Framing protects posters from environmental factors like dust, moisture, and UV light, which can cause fading and deterioration over time. It also enhances the visual appeal of the poster, transforming it from a simple print into a piece of art. Historically, framing posters has been a common practice for both collectors and enthusiasts, signifying their value and cultural significance.

9+ Classic Movie Posters for "The Sting" (1973)

Promotional art for the 1973 caper film The Sting typically features the film’s title stylized in bold, often with an evocative font reflective of the period setting. Key imagery frequently includes the principal actors, Robert Redford and Paul Newman, dressed in period attire, sometimes engaged in activities suggestive of con artistry, such as dealing cards or exchanging knowing glances. The color palette often emphasizes sepia tones and other hues reminiscent of the 1930s. One iconic poster design prominently features a stylized playing card motif.

Such artwork serves a crucial marketing function, capturing the film’s tone and genre to attract potential viewers. These visual representations become synonymous with the film itself, contributing to its enduring cultural impact. Given the film’s success and critical acclaim, original promotional pieces are now highly sought-after collectibles, offering a tangible link to cinematic history. The distinct visual language employed in these materials also provides insights into graphic design trends of the 1970s.

7+ Vintage Godzilla Movie Posters (1954)

The 1954 Japanese theatrical release one-sheet presents a striking image of the titular creature amidst a cityscape, engulfed in flames. This visual representation serves as an immediate and impactful introduction to the film’s central theme: the destructive power of nuclear weapons, embodied in the monstrous form of Godzilla. The artwork often features distinct Japanese typography and imagery specific to the original release, distinguishing it from later iterations and international adaptations.

These initial promotional materials hold significant historical and cultural value. They represent not only the birth of a cinematic icon but also a potent visual metaphor for the anxieties of a post-war nation grappling with the atomic bombings of Hiroshima and Nagasaki. The artworks dramatic depiction of urban destruction resonated deeply with audiences at the time, contributing significantly to the film’s impact and enduring legacy. As such, the imagery continues to be studied and appreciated for its historical context and artistic merit, informing the visual language associated with the character and its subsequent adaptations.

7+ Iconic Fist of Fury Movie Posters & Art

Promotional artwork for the 1972 Hong Kong martial arts film featuring Bruce Lee typically depicts the star in a dynamic fighting stance, often against a backdrop reflecting the film’s themes of national pride and resistance. These images serve as a visual shorthand for the film’s explosive action and cultural significance.

Such artwork played a vital role in marketing the film internationally, contributing significantly to Bruce Lee’s iconic status and the popularization of martial arts cinema. These pieces are now considered highly collectible, representing not only a specific film but also a pivotal moment in martial arts and action cinema history. They offer valuable insight into the graphic design trends of the era and the evolving visual language used to promote action films.
